About Rhem Word Christia Academy
RHEM WORD CHRISTIA ACADEMY serves 177 students in kindergarten through 12th grade in Lauderdale Lakes, Florida. This regular public school maintains a favorable student-teacher ratio of 13.6:1 with 13 full-time equivalent teachers, allowing for more individualized attention in smaller classroom settings. The school earned a MySchoolScout rating of 7.6 out of 10, though it ranks in the 25th percentile among Florida schools at #1093 out of 1462 statewide.
As a comprehensive K-12 institution, RHEM WORD CHRISTIA ACADEMY provides continuity for families seeking a single educational home from elementary through high school graduation. The school operates within Broward County's diverse educational landscape, serving families in a community where the median household income is $53,705 and 26% of residents hold bachelor's degrees or higher. The surrounding ZIP code of 33319 has a population of 52,000 with a poverty rate of 13.0%, reflecting a working-class community with median home values around $210,500.
RHEM WORD CHRISTIA ACADEMY is situated in a large suburban area along North State Road 7, providing families with convenient access to both educational opportunities and the broader amenities of South Florida's Broward County region.
What Parents Should Know
With an enrollment of 177 students, Rhem Word Christia Academy is a smaller school where families often find a close-knit community atmosphere. Smaller settings can mean more individual attention from teachers and staff, though they may offer fewer extracurricular options than larger schools.
As a private school, Rhem Word Christia Academy operates independently from the local public school district. Families considering this school should inquire about tuition costs, financial aid availability, and the admissions process. Private schools are not required to follow the same curriculum standards as public schools, which can be either an advantage or a consideration depending on your priorities.

Community Profile
The community surrounding Rhem Word Christia Academy has a median household income of $55,071. It is an area where 25%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$228,000, with a median rent of $1,633/month. The area has a poverty rate of 12.8%. The average commute for residents is 30 minutes.
